[問題] debug找不到標頭檔

看板LinuxDev作者 (jason)時間13年前 (2012/03/21 20:49), 編輯推噓4(4010)
留言14則, 5人參與, 最新討論串1/1
各位前輩好 小弟最近在學習的時候遇到很多困難 希望各位前輩可以幫幫忙 指導一下迷途小書童XD 我用的系統是 Ubuntu11.04 開發工具是 Eclipse C 最近在跑Fred大大的程式 網址如右 http://ppt.cc/bPyy 但是無論我怎麼做都不能執行 一開始dubug找不到uaccess.h跟platform_device的標頭檔 所以我把它們新增到我建的project裡面 結果遇到的問題如下...請前輩們指導 1.我在Debug的時候跑出下面的訊息 http://i.imgur.com/MRNBl.png
於是我就把沒找到的uaccess.h檔放到那一串路徑裡面 接著就跑出下面的畫面 http://i.imgur.com/irAe5.png
然後我就一頭霧水了 可以拜託前輩們幫我解決這個問題嘛? 自己一個人摸了兩個禮拜了還是沒進展 看網路上的人做都可以 我怎麼做都不行 實在是很沮喪 拜託各位幫幫小弟好嗎? -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 122.117.38.46

03/21 21:00, , 1F
上面不是有Makefile?
03/21 21:00, 1F

03/21 21:13, , 2F
大大對不起可以請你說詳細一點嗎><?
03/21 21:13, 2F

03/21 21:23, , 3F
看的懂Makfile嘛..? 我猜你是要寫driver ?
03/21 21:23, 3F

03/21 21:29, , 4F
看不太懂...可以教我怎麼成功執行這程式嗎><?
03/21 21:29, 4F

03/21 21:29, , 5F
恩恩...正在學寫driver~但是基礎太差學得很辛苦@@
03/21 21:29, 5F

03/21 22:00, , 6F
Eclipse不知道可不可以自己撰寫Makefile去編
03/21 22:00, 6F

03/21 22:59, , 7F
怎麼跑出這個@@...http://i.imgur.com/ptuVq.png
03/21 22:59, 7F

03/21 23:27, , 8F
http://tinyurl.com/4t62x5z 你是不是沒用tab
03/21 23:27, 8F

03/21 23:39, , 9F
剛自己打一次變成這樣http://i.imgur.com/a1v81.png
03/21 23:39, 9F

03/22 08:57, , 10F
可以,我就是從來不用 CDT 自己生的 Makefile XDD
03/22 08:57, 10F

03/22 08:58, , 11F
Eclipse 寫 kernel module ok,記得在path & symbol 那邊
03/22 08:58, 11F

03/22 08:59, , 12F
加入 __KERNEL__ 巨集,這樣 indexer 才找得到 functions
03/22 08:59, 12F

03/22 22:39, , 13F
我加入了,在include也看到資料夾跟檔案了還是不行@@
03/22 22:39, 13F

03/23 08:44, , 14F
樓上 Makefile 要自己寫啊 XD
03/23 08:44, 14F
文章代碼(AID): #1FQSvLvY (LinuxDev)